Transaction 26d202acf5da846c756c85e438a34e86e9b7dd7dd6b7858407377022fa8a7390

1 Input
2 Outputs
  • 26d202acf5da846c756c85e438a34e86e9b7dd7dd6b7858407377022fa8a7390:0
  • value  2102084
    address  3AC1fHWu2sPaUivCwTWwwVcUQ9CtyEsABX
  • 26d202acf5da846c756c85e438a34e86e9b7dd7dd6b7858407377022fa8a7390:1
  • value  10393902
    address  34LMYPyQnfSZVZksuNsb8AWtucyFxfe96Q